What is a pediatrician?

A pediatrician is a medical doctor who specializes in the care of infants, children, and adolescents. They are trained to diagnose and treat a wide variety of childhood illnesses, from minor health problems to serious diseases. Pediatricians also provide preventive health care, monitor growth and development, administer vaccinations, and offer guidance to parents on children’s health, nutrition, and safety. Their goal is to ensure children achieve optimal physical, emotional, and social health from birth through young adulthood.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a pediatrician,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Pediatrician, you need a Doctor of Medicine (MD) or Doctor of Osteopathic Medicine (DO) degree, completion of a pediatric residency, and board certification in pediatrics. Familiarity with pediatric electronic health record (EHR) systems, vaccination schedules, and diagnostic tools is crucial. Excellent communication, patience, and compassion help build trust with children and their families. These skills ensure accurate diagnoses, effective treatment plans, and strong patient relationships, leading to better health outcomes for young patients.

What are some common challenges pediatricians in India face when working in resource-limited settings?

Pediatricians in India, especially those practicing in rural or resource-limited areas, often encounter challenges such as limited access to medical equipment, shortages of essential medicines, and high patient volumes. These conditions require strong problem-solving skills and adaptability, as pediatricians may need to make critical decisions with minimal resources. Additionally, they frequently engage in community outreach, health education, and collaborate closely with support staff and local health workers to ensure comprehensive care for children.

Are pediatricians happy with their jobs?

Many pediatricians report job satisfaction due to the rewarding nature of caring for children's health and building long-term patient relationships. However, factors such as workload, administrative tasks, and work hours can impact their overall happiness. Overall, pediatricians often find their careers fulfilling despite some challenges.

Is there a high demand for pediatricians?

Pediatricians are in high demand due to ongoing needs for child healthcare services, especially in underserved areas. Employment for pediatricians is expected to grow faster than the average for all occupations, driven by population growth and increased focus on preventive care, requiring strong clinical skills and certification.

What kind of jobs are there in pediatrics?

Jobs in pediatrics include pediatrician, pediatric nurse, pediatric nurse practitioner, pediatric medical assistant, and pediatric subspecialist roles such as pediatric cardiologist or pediatric endocrinologist. These positions typically require relevant medical training, certifications, and involve working in clinics, hospitals, or community health settings to care for children's health needs.
